Transaction 7a7aad326bc8d3e7ad2e3cdebceca306031da59f0529ee1d32a50e2fe72e258d
3 Input
1 Outputs
- 7a7aad326bc8d3e7ad2e3cdebceca306031da59f0529ee1d32a50e2fe72e258d:0
value 27901568
address 36dBsXw4xuxm4wJGXTsi9NtiwPsQq6wwX2